Summary
Enables glutamate dehydrogenase (NADP+) activity. Involved in glutamate biosynthetic process. Located in nucleus. Human ortholog(s) of this gene implicated in familial hyperinsulinemic hypoglycemia 6; hyperinsulinism; hypoglycemia; and late onset Parkinson's disease. Orthologous to human GLUD1 (glutamate dehydrogenase 1) and GLUD2 (glutamate dehydrogenase 2). [provided by Alliance of Genome Resources, Apr 2022]

glutamate dehydrogenase (NADP(+)) GDH3
NP_009339.1
  • NADP(+)-dependent glutamate dehydrogenase; synthesizes glutamate from ammonia and alpha-ketoglutarate; rate of alpha-ketoglutarate utilization differs from Gdh1p; expression regulated by nitrogen and carbon sources; GDH3 has a paralog, GDH1, that arose from the whole genome duplication
